Name: Army Pfc. Jonathan M. Cheatham

Age: 19

From: Camden, Ark.

Assigned to the 489th Engineer Battalion, Army Reserve, North Little Rock, Ark.

Incident: Army Pfc. Jonathan M. Cheatham was killed while riding in a convoy that came under a rocket-propelled grenade attack, on July 26 in Baghdad.

Died: July 26, 2003


Camden, Ark., soldier remembered as hero, caring student

Associated Press

CAMDEN, Ark. — They lined up about 10 yards apart along the four-mile route from Army Spc. Jonathan Cheatham’s high school to Memorial Park Cemetery, each with hand on heart and clutching an American flag.

They came on Sunday to honor Cheatham, waving their flags as his funeral procession passed.

The 19-year-old was killed in an ambush in Baghdad on July 26.

“He died for our freedom, for our country,” said Carolyn Wilson of Camden, a yellow ribbon tied atop the flag she held as she stood on the roadside. “It was something he chose to do, and not something he was made to do.”
